Disagree entirely. An upgrade on Barry would have scored, generously, 2 more goals in the league (he has 1 goal from an xG of 2.7). Assuming that sort of rate of difference will continue is simply not really how it works, so you can't assume an investment would return that many more goals in the second half of the season - he's also been doing all the other bits of being a striker pretty well, so you also have to find a striker who presses just as much, wins as much in the air etc etc otherwise the opportunity cost goes up.

On the other hand, we have been playing like a lower-midtable team in terms of our overall performances, and again over the course of the season the reality of that will likely catch up to our actual table position. Fullbacks have a bigger impact on overall team play - they get almost exactly twice as many touches of the ball as our strikers *every game* AND there's the two compounding factors of a) our wingers are our most potent asset on the field and they're being limited like no other wingers in the league are due to lack of support or even anyone to pass to and receive from and b) it would cost us 20-30m max to upgrade RB to immediate top-half quality compared to about 70m at striker.
